M/Y Ulysses: The World’s Largest Expedition Yacht
UPDATE MAY 2023: She is now named MULTIVERSE.
Ulysses is a 116-meter expedition yacht built by Kleven and delivered to New Zealand-based billionaire Graeme Richard Hart. As the largest expedition yacht in the world, Ulysses has taken over the position previously held by Luna.
Specifications
The Ulysses yacht is powered by two Caterpillar 3516C diesel engines that provide a top speed of 12 knots and a cruising speed of 10 knots. With an estimated range of over 8,000 nautical miles, Ulysses is capable of long-range cruising, making her ideal for exploring remote locations.
Ulysses’ Interior
Designed by H2 Yacht Design, Ulysses’ interior is nothing short of amazing. The yacht features a wine bar, a large swimming pool, a cinema, a sauna, and a large gym. Guests can relax and unwind in style while enjoying the yacht’s luxurious amenities.
The explorer yacht can accommodate up to 30 guests in 15 cabins, with a crew of 48 to ensure that guests are well taken care of. Ulysses also has several tenders, a helicopter pad, and a range of water toys, making it perfect for enjoying a variety of water-based activities and exploring remote locations.

Who is the Owner of the Yacht ULYSSES?
The yacht was built for New Zealand-based billionaire Graeme Hart. We believe he sold the Ulysses boat to Yuri Milner. Graeme Hart now owns the yacht Here Comes The Sun and her support vessel U-81.
In early 2019 the motor yacht visited Miami and West Palm Beach. Hart is rumored to have a residence in Florida.

His Previous Yacht
Hart previously owned the 107-meter Ulysses, which he sold for US$ 195 million. She is now named Andromeda. Before that Hart owned a smaller yacht by US yacht builder Trinity. She was sold and is now named Grand Rusalina. Her owner is Rustem Teregulov.
Grand Rusalina’s design was done by Ricky Smith Designs. In 2011 she was put for sale for USD 49 million and sold in early 2014. And before the Trinity Graem Hart built the 49 meter Feadship Ulysses, now named Teleost.
What Price was Ulysses Sold For?
The 107-meter Ulysses was put for sale, asking US$ 195 million. In early October 2017 she was sold. We received a message that the was purchased by Russian billionaire Yuri Milner, founder of Digital Sky Technologies.
His net worth is $3.5 billion. However, we also became aware of an Instagram message by Burgess Yachts (who was involved in the sale) denying that Mr. Milner is the buyer.

M/Y Odyssey II Yacht
In 2019 Hart purchased the CRN yacht Cloud 9 and named her Odyssey II. The yacht was built for Australian billionaire Bret Blundy.
